Home Sponsorship Information Agenda Speakers Venue & Hotels Registration Percona Live 2026 - Amsterdam All Events
← Back to Talks 30 Minute Presentation

Design Considerations for a simple Extension Framework For MySQL

Dominic Preuss
Dominic Preuss
CEO & Co-Founder
VillageSQL

May 27-29, 2026 • Computer History Museum, California
Date, time, and room will be announced soon.

MySQL

Building an extension framework for MySQL presents unique architectural challenges. This deep dive session explores the design journey of VillageSQL. We’ll examine the approach we took to add on database functionality. In this session, we’ll also have a discussion and take feedback on what you want us to build - what languages, what hooks, what features, etc - so you can build meaningful extensions.

Design Considerations for a simple Extension Framework For MySQL

Speaker

Dominic Preuss
Dominic Preuss
CEO & Co-Founder
VillageSQL

Dominic is the co-founder of VillageSQL and former database leader at Google and AWS.